Residential towers, self-performed from the footing up .

Concrete and masonry drive residential tower schedules. When they're subbed out to a chain of specialty trades, they slip. We self-perform both with in-house union crews — which means one PM and one super own the schedule-critical scope from footing to façade.

Why us for this

The specific moves that matter.

Delivered on 550 West 43rd Street (62 stories, Hell's Kitchen) and other NYC multifamily developments.

  • In-house concrete crews — rebar, forming, placing, and finishing under one contract.

  • In-house masonry — brick, stone, CMU — not chained through multiple subs.

  • Direct control of the two schedule-critical trades on a multifamily tower.

  • Field leadership has delivered 60+ story residential projects, not just mid-rises.
